Alice Bartz is an experienced professional in project operations and humanitarian aid, currently serving as a Senior Project Operations Manager at the Institute for Strategic Dialogue since May 2022. Previously, Alice was a Consultant for School-based Programmes at the World Food Programme, focusing on grant writing and process management for significant institutional funders. As a freelance consultant from May 2018 to May 2022, Alice worked on research, analysis, and writing assignments related to emergency response and recovery in various countries. Other notable roles include Senior Policy Analyst for Homelessness with BC Public Service and Sustainable Seafood Coalition Coordinator at ClientEarth. Educational qualifications include an MSc in Global Politics from the London School of Economics and Political Science and multiple degrees in Modern Languages.
